Daily Luther: Nothing Can Be More Present Than God
April 26th, 2012
“God sends out no bailiffs or angels when He creates and preserves a thing, but all that is the direct work of His divine power. But if He is to create and sustain it, He must Himself be present and must form and sustain His creature, both in its innermost and its outermost parts. Therefore God must be present in every creature in its innermost and its outermost parts, on all sides, through and through, below and above, before and behind. Nothing can be more present and closer to the creature than God Himself with His power.” (St. L. XX:804.)
